Artist Biography

Joy Parsons (1913 - 2012) studied at the Royal College of Art, was a member of the Society of Wildlife Artists (S.WL.A) and the Society of Lady Artists. She also held a Fellowship with the Royal Society of Arts (FRSA). As well as for her art, Joy was also widely known for her numerous publications in the book world having written various books about painting and drawing.
